      The 2002-03 Buffalo Sabres season was the 33rd season of operation for the National Hockey League franchise that was established on May 22, 1970.[1] The 72 points accumulated in the regular season was the lowest total for the franchise since the 1986-87 season.

      Playoffs

      2003 Stanley Cup Playoffs
      The Sabres failed to qualify for the playoffs for the second consecutive season.
